HSS 1120 - Introduction to Diversity


3 Credit(s)

This course is an interdisciplinary, turn-taught General Education offering. The course will introduce the theoretical and practical paradigm of cultural differences. In this course, cultural difference will refer to race, gender, nationality, class, religion, and age. Students will be encouraged to examine the ways in which these paradigms influence their daily lives and the structure of our culture. (Fall, Spring) [Graded]

Registration Restriction(s): English as a Second Language majors may not enroll

General Education Course: Humanities Knowledge Area
